She was born Sept. 1, 1914 in Tuskahoma, OK to Amos Lee and Agatha Humphries. She was married to the love of her life Paul Jay Watford. Sept. 21 of this year they would have been married for 70 years. Mary lived in the Moore area since 1942 and has been active in the First United Methodist Church. She had five of her children that graduated from the old Moore High School. She was also a member of the Eastern Star of Moore. She was preceded in death by her parents, two daughters, Donna Kay Watford and Joyce Watford Penton. She is survived by husband Paul Jay Watford of the home, two daughters Mary Box of Moore, & Shirley Milligan & husband Collie of Moore; two sons, Paul Jr. & wife Carolyn of OKC and Angus Lee & wife Betty Jo of Tuttle. Eleven grandchildren, numerous great grandchildren and great great grandchildren. In lieu of flowers contributions may be made to the First United Methodist Church building fund of Moore in memory of Mary Watford. Services will be held at 10:00 AM, Wednesday, February 12, 2003, at the First United Methodist Church, Moore, OK. Interment will follow at Resthaven Memory Gardens. Services will be under the direction of the John M. Ireland Funeral Home & Chapel.
